Latest Patents
Webb's latest patents include "Facilitation of predictive internet-of-things device identification" and "Transportation analytics employing timed fingerprint location information." The first patent addresses the identification of IoT devices based on their behavioral patterns, even when their identification data is unknown. This method allows for the comparison of unknown devices with previously identified ones, enhancing the accuracy of device identification. The second patent focuses on traffic analysis using timed fingerprint location information, which can correlate the motion of user equipment (UE) to traffic patterns. This technology aims to provide real-time traffic information and automate responses to traffic conditions.
